Programme Overview
The Professional Certificate in Quantum Biology and Enzyme Kinetics is an advanced educational programme designed for scientists, researchers, and professionals with a foundational understanding of biological sciences and quantum mechanics who wish to delve into the intersection of these fields. This programme equips learners with a comprehensive understanding of how quantum principles underpin biological processes, particularly focusing on the intricate dynamics of enzyme kinetics. Throughout the course, participants will explore the quantum mechanical properties of biological molecules, learn to apply quantum chemical methods to study enzyme mechanisms, and gain insights into the latest research in quantum biology.
Participants will develop a robust set of skills, including the ability to model quantum systems relevant to biological processes, analyze enzyme kinetics data using quantum mechanical approaches, and interpret complex quantum biological phenomena. They will also acquire proficiency in using computational tools and software for quantum chemical calculations and molecular dynamics simulations. The programme emphasizes hands-on practical experience and encourages critical thinking and innovative problem-solving in the context of quantum biology.

What You'll Learn
The Professional Certificate in Quantum Biology and Enzyme Kinetics is a transformative program designed to equip professionals with cutting-edge knowledge and skills in the intersection of quantum mechanics and biology. This program delves into the fundamental principles of quantum mechanics and their application to understanding biological systems, particularly focusing on enzyme kinetics. You will explore how quantum phenomena influence enzyme behavior, catalysis, and the dynamics of biological processes at the molecular level.
Through this program, participants will gain a deep understanding of quantum tunneling, coherence, and entanglement, and their roles in biochemical reactions. The curriculum includes advanced topics such as quantum simulation techniques, quantum computing applications in molecular biology, and the use of quantum principles to enhance drug discovery and design.
